*2: Use shielded cable (locally purchased) in accordance with the regional cable standard.
CAUTION
• Install in accordance with the regional standard.
• Never bundle the power supply cable and controller cable together. Bundling these cords to-
gether will cause misoperation.
• Always ground for shielded cable both end.
• For details of specification and connection, refer to "Control system" in Chapter 5. CONTROL
SYSTEM on page 05-1.
• Controller might be required to connect power supply cable and transmission cable. For power
supply cable, use separate connection with other units.
